Northport K-8 School kindergarteners in Melody Nieves’ class shared with a room full of parents the many reading and writing skills that they have acquired throughout the school year. Students shared Gingerbread books that illustrated an excellent use of beginning, middle and ending for a story plot, good use of punctuation and started each sentence with a capital letter. Students also demonstrated a working knowledge of shapes by reading a sentence that each wrote using shapes such as circle, square, rectangle, triangle and rhombus.
